Skip to main content link. Accesskey S
  • Help
  • HCL Logo
  • HCL Notes and Domino Application Development wiki
  • THIS WIKI IS READ-ONLY. Individual names altered for privacy purposes.
  • HCL Forums and Blogs
  • Home
  • Product Documentation
  • Community Articles
  • Learning Center
  • API Documentation
Search
Community Articles > 日本語 - Japanese > XPages Extension Library「Dojo Accordion Container」と「Dojo Accordion Pane」の利用
  • Share Show Menu▼
  • Subscribe Show Menu▼

Recent articles by this author

XPagesにおける日付/時刻型データの取り扱い

XPagesで日付時刻型のデータを取り扱う方法及び注意点について記述します。

XPages Extension Library「Accordion」の利用

XPages Extension Library「Accordion」の利用方法について記述する。

XPages Extension Library「Dojo Accordion Container」と「Dojo Accordion Pane」の利用

XPages Extension Library「Dojo Accordion Container」及び「Dojo Accordion Pane」の利用方法について記述する。

XPagesでのタグクラウドコントロールの利用方法

Lotus NotesDomino 8.5.3 Upgrade Pcak 1 では、XPages アプリケーションを円滑に作成するためのコントロールがいくつも追加されました。その中の一つである、タグクラウド(Tag Cloud)コントロールの設定方法について説明します。
Community articleXPages Extension Library「Dojo Accordion Container」と「Dojo Accordion Pane」の利用
Added by ~Samuel Bretoogenobu on October 2, 2012 | Version 1
  • Actions Show Menu▼
expanded Abstract
collapsed Abstract
XPages Extension Library「Dojo Accordion Container」及び「Dojo Accordion Pane」の利用方法について記述する。
Tags: Extension Library, XPages Extension Library Japan Project
ShowTable of Contents
HideTable of Contents
  • 1 概要
  • 2 「Dojo Accordion Container」とは
  • 3 実現方法
  • 4 Dojo Accordion Contaierのプロパティ一覧
  • 5 Dojo Accordion Paneのプロパティ一覧
  • 6 調査環境

概要

XPages Extension Library「Dojo Accordion Container」及び「Dojo Accordion Pane」の利用方法について記述する。

 

「Dojo Accordion Container」とは

「Dojo Accordion Container」を使うと、アコーディオンメニューと呼ばれる、コンテンツ内を開閉するメニューを実装することが出来る。

ただし、このコントロール単体では動作せず、各コンテンツを表す「Dojo Accordion Pane」と組み合わせて利用する。

アコーディオンのサンプル画面

 

実現方法

1.「Dojo Accordion Container」の配置

コントロールビューの[Dojo Layout]にある「Dojo Accordion Container」をドラッグ&ドロップする。

後述するAccordion Containerのプロパティ一覧に従って、プロパティを設定する。

2.「Dojo Accordion Pane」の配置

コントロールビューの[Dojo Layout]にある「Dojo Accordion Pane」を、先ほど配置した「Dojo Accordion Container」の緑色の●の所にドラッグ&ドロップする。

1つでは意味がないので、2つ以上「Dojo Accordion Pane」をドラッグ&ドロップする。

この時、各「Dojo Accordion Pane」はすべて「Dojo Accordion Container」の下に配置されるようにすること。

※下図は、Accordion Paneを3つ配置したときのアウトラインビューである。

後述するDojo Accordion Paneのプロパティ一覧に従って、プロパティを設定する。

「Dojo Accordion Pane」コントロールの緑色の●には、別のコントロールを埋め込むことが出来る(ラベルコントロールやビューコントロールも埋め込むことが可能)ので、

Accordion Paneのコンテンツを設定する。

XPageを保存する。

ブラウザで動作確認をする。

 

Dojo Accordion Contaierのプロパティ一覧

カテゴリ プロパティ 説明
dojo dojoAttributes  
  dojoType  
  dragRestriction  
  tooltip  
アクセシビリティ title Accordion Containerにマウスカーソルを合わせたときにポップアップで表示される名前
  waiRole  
  waiState  
イベント onBlur  
  onClick Accordion Container(のどこでも)をクリックしたときのイベント
  onClose  
  onDblClick  
  onFocus  
  onHide  
  onKeyDown  
  onKeyPress  
  onKeyUp  
  onMonseDown  
  onMouseEnter  
  onMouseLeave  
  onMouseMove  
  onMouseOut  
  onMouseOver  
  onMouseUp  
  onShow  
スタイル disableTheme  
  style Accordion Containerのスタイル
  styleClass Accordion Containerのスタイルを設定したCSSクラス
  themeId  
基本 binding  
  dir  
  duration

Accordion Paneをクリックしたときにスライドして開くまでの時間(ミリ秒単位で設定可能)

  id コントロール識別用のID
  lang  
  loaded  
  rendered  
  rendererType  
  selectedTab アコーディオンコンテナが表示されたときに最初に表示されるアコーディオンペインのID

 

Dojo Accordion Paneのプロパティ一覧

カテゴリ プロパティ 説明
dojo dojoAttributes  
  dojoType  
  dragRestriction  
  parseOnLoad  
  tooltip Accordion Paneのメニュー部分にマウスカーソルを合わせたときにポップアップで表示される名前
アクセシビリティ title Accordion Paneのメニュー部分に表示されるタイトル
  waiRole  
  waiState  
イベント onBlur  
  onClick Accordion Paneの中(メニュー部分以外)をクリックしたときのイベント
  onClose  
  onContentError  
  onDblClick  
  onDownloadEnd  
  onDownloadError  
  onDownloadStart  
  onFocus  
  onHide  
  onKeyDown  
  onKeyPress  
  onKeyUp  
  onLoad  
  onMouseDown  
  onMouseEnter  
  onMouseLeave  
  onMouseMove  
  onMouseOut  
  onMouseOver  
  onMouseUp  
  onShow  
  onUnload  
スタイル disableTheme  
  style  
  styleClass  
  themeId  
基本 binding  
  dir  
  errorMessage  
  extractContent  
  href  
  id コントロール識別用のID
  lang  
  loaded  
  loadingMessage  
  partialRefresh  
  preload  
  preventCache  
  refreshOnShow  
  rendered  
  rendererType  

 

調査環境

Lotus Domino Designer 8.5.3 Upgrade Pack1
Internet Explorer 8
Mozilla Firefox 15.0.1
 


  • Actions Show Menu▼


expanded Attachments (0)
collapsed Attachments (0)
Edit the article to add or modify attachments.
expanded Versions (1)
collapsed Versions (1)
Version Comparison     
VersionDateChanged by              Summary of changes
This version (1)Oct 2, 2012, 2:54:11 AM~Samuel Bretoogenobu  
expanded Comments (0)
collapsed Comments (0)
Copy and paste this wiki markup to link to this article from another article in this wiki.
Go ElsewhereStay ConnectedAbout
  • HCL Software
  • HCL Digital Solutions community
  • HCL Software support
  • BlogsDigital Solutions blog
  • Community LinkHCL Software forums and blogs
  • About HCL
  • Privacy
  • Accessibility